Rood Bridge Lily Pond

Highlight • Lake

Rood Bridge Lily Pond is located in the largest park of Hillsboro. In the southern part of the park you will find this little, nice pond and there are multiple trails leading around it and the area. Take a seat next to the pond and enjoy the ducks, circling on the pond.

Tualatin Valley Scenic Bikeway

Highlight (Segment) • Cycleway

If you ride the Tualatin Valley Scenic Bikeway you’ll enjoy scenic views of coastal mountains, dairy farms, vineyards and natural reserves. You will enjoy all of this whilst negotiating the Tualatin River and the surrounding river basin. You can pick up a segment anywhere along the way. The Bikeway is essentially in two pieces, the northern section being the Banks-Vernonia Trail.

Fernhill Wetlands

Highlight • Natural

Fernhill Wetlands is a popular destination for local birders. The site provides a welcoming habitat for migratory birds, herons, hawks, eagles and beavers.
